vsroll

Ограничить количество товаров отправляемых в корзину из карточки товара

Рекомендуемые сообщения

vsroll    1

Ищу вариант как можно ограничить выбор максимального количества товара в карточке товара по аналогии с существующим в движке ограничением минимального количества - например, клиент выбрал дату и время, указал количество в пределах заданного объема для этого товара допустим не более 8 ед., бросил в корзину. Далее в том же окне опции выбрал новую дату и время и объем и снова бросил в корзину не более 8 ед. В итоге в корзине по сути будет отражен график поставок товара с указанием дата/время/объем. Есть ли решение в виде модуля?

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
chukcha    834

По аналогии - вы же сами сказали

21 минуту назад, vsroll сказал:

 Есть ли решение в виде модуля?

За 3 года разработки, впервые слышу, вижу о такой задаче.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
deim    241

Задаете количество этого товара в 8 единиц и выбираете в админке "не вычитать со склада"

Итог: нельзя купить больше 8 единиц, 8 можно купить сколько угодно много раз

Но мне кажется, что вы придумываете какие-то лишние ограничения.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
vsroll    1
17 часов назад, chukcha сказал:

По аналогии - вы же сами сказали

За 3 года разработки, впервые слышу, вижу о такой задаче.

Добрый вечер

задача в следующем - мы производим продукцию, которую сами же и доставляем клиентам. проблем нет, когда клиент заказывает товар в пределах 8 ед. т.к. техника используемая для доставки может перевозить только 8 ед. - в этом случае диспетчер готовит 1 ед. техники под этот заказ. В случае, когда клиент заказывает например 30 ед. диспетчеру нужно понимать в каком режиме нужно будет доставлять товар - т.е. сколько ед. техники потребуется и на какую дату/время ее готовить. Если клиент закинет в корзину сразу 30 ед. - то дополнительный телефонный разговор диспетчера с клиентом неизбежен - нужно будет выяснить когда и сколько нужно привезти товара - при этом, сразу все привозить не целесообразно т.к. это не выгодно самому клиенту, стоимость доставки привязана к времени работы техники. В случае, если у клиента будет ограничение при выборе максимального количества товара, то он будет вынужден бросить в корзину эти 30 ед. в виде какой-то комбинации - например 8-8-8-6 или 6-6-7-8-6, при этом, в заказе будет указано дата и время доставки каждой партии товара. Диспетчер, в этом случае, на основании такого заказа начнет сразу подбирать варианты доставки и формировать график отгрузки товара и вернется к клиенту с подтверждением заказа в том виде, в котором он был сформирован клиентом или с конкретным предложением по его корректировке в части сроков и/или объема каждой партии.

Возможно я и усложняю процесс и можно все описать в комментариях как и что заполнять в карточке товара, но если есть простое решение как зафиксить максимальное количество то я бы затестил такой вариант. Лучший вариант - это модуль, который позволит сформировать график поставок при оформлении заказа отдельно, а не на уровне корзины. Пока не нашел такой модуль - вот и придумываю варианты решения

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
vsroll    1
13 часов назад, deim сказал:

Задаете количество этого товара в 8 единиц и выбираете в админке "не вычитать со склада"

Итог: нельзя купить больше 8 единиц, 8 можно купить сколько угодно много раз

Но мне кажется, что вы придумываете какие-то лишние ограничения.

Спасибо за вариант- попробовал - работает. Все хорошо - предупреждение для клиента в корзине, я так понимаю, можно переписать - как самый быстрый и простой вариант думаю подойдет - только как в этом случае убрать или изменить текст - НА СКЛАДЕ в карточке товара? формально, у нас на складе ничего нет - все что произвели все отгрузили, услуги тоже на складе не лежат - надпись глаз режет. Подскажите пожта - в каких файлах эту надпись можно поменять или отключить это поле? пробовал в языковых - везде менял название - а оно так и висит в карточке товара. 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
florapraktik    77
48 минут назад, vsroll сказал:

 пробовал в языковых - везде менял название - а оно так и висит в карточке товара. 

Обычно советуют обновить кеш модификаторов и историю браузера. Должно помочь.

ИМХО, чёт мудрите. Похоже на то, что вы чем-то ни разу не дешёвым торгуете. Я-бы лучше вторую девочку на прозвон взял.:-)

Покупатели, они таки непредсказуемые бывают... лучше позвонить.

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
vsroll    1
44 минуты назад, florapraktik сказал:

Обычно советуют обновить кеш модификаторов и историю браузера. Должно помочь.

ИМХО, чёт мудрите. Похоже на то, что вы чем-то ни разу не дешёвым торгуете. Я-бы лучше вторую девочку на прозвон взял.:-)

Покупатели, они таки непредсказуемые бывают... лучше позвонить.

попробую еще раз. спс

получается этот статус никак не связан со статусами, которые в админке устанавливаются?

девочку взять не проблема - проблема в том, что ключевой в этой истории диспетчер - у него все в голове и текущий план отгрузок, готовность собственной техники и контакты с наемными перевозчиками - девочка на перезвоне только инфу снять сможет с клиента, а спланировать выполнение и подтвердить клиенту, что заказ будет исполнен не сможет. Вот и пытаюсь собрать всю необходимую инфу с сайта и заменить девочку, от которой толку не много в нашем случае. просто вопрос сколько раз звонить клиенту - постоянному клиенту с хорошим объемом не грех и пять раз позвонить, а клиентам, которые разовые, приходят с небольшим заказом перезванивать по несколько раз - не эффективно, лучше собрать максимум инфы с сайта и выдать им готовый ответ. 

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
deim    241
Цитата

как в этом случае убрать или изменить текст - НА СКЛАДЕ в карточке товара?

Проще всего - убрать эту строчку из вашего шаблона

В дефолтном шаблоне эта строка выглядит так

<li><?php echo $text_stock; ?> <?php echo $stock; ?></li>

Искать нужно в файле \catalog\view\theme\НАЗВАНИЕ_ВАШЕГО_ШАБЛОНА\template\product\product.tpl

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ты
vsroll    1
1 час назад, deim сказал:

Проще всего - убрать эту строчку из вашего шаблона

В дефолтном шаблоне эта строка выглядит так


<li><?php echo $text_stock; ?> <?php echo $stock; ?></li>

Искать нужно в файле \catalog\view\theme\НАЗВАНИЕ_ВАШЕГО_ШАБЛОНА\template\product\product.tpl

спасибо

Поделиться сообщением


Ссылка на сообщение
Поделиться на другие сайты

Для публикации сообщений создайте учётную запись или авторизуйтесь

Вы должны быть пользователем, чтобы оставить комментарий

Создать учетную запись

Зарегистрируйте новую учётную запись в нашем сообществе. Это очень просто!

Регистрация нового пользователя

Войти

Уже есть аккаунт? Войти в систему.

Войти


  • Последние посетители   0 пользователей онлайн

    Ни одного зарегистрированного пользователя не просматривает данную страницу